Cold Storage is a heroic dungeon located in Zaiwei in the Silverfrost Mountains.


Overview

Cold Storage is a dungeon that can only be run once per day unless a Cold Storage Reset from the Hongmoon Store or Daily Dash is used to reset it. This small dungeon consists of 1 mini-boss, Pulverizing Automaton, the main boss Winter Mane, and an additional bonus boss, Kaari Lord.

After the main boss, Winter Mane, is defeated, there is a merchant that spawns in the same room. Several items can be purchased from this merchant, including the Ice Weapon needed as evolution material to upgrade the weapon to the legendary Seraph Weapon. The second boss, Kaari Lord, only appears if a White Orb is used in the northern area of the dungeon after the first boss has been defeated. One Player will need a White Orb orb, which can drop from the first boss, or can be acquired from the dynamic quest reward chest.

Note: If players leave the dungeon after the first boss is defeated, they can rejoin the dungeon at a later point to kill only the second boss. However, they can only join a party with players who also already defeated the first boss and have not defeated the second boss yet.

Mechanics

Though most parties tend to ignore mechanics for this dungeon, it is important for parties which may not have enough AP to kill Winter Mane before the enrage timer.

Whoever is the furthest away from the boss or is a ranged class will have higher importance than the melee classes.

After a few attack patterns, Winter Mane will roar and on-screen text will display information about a Pulverizing Automaton powering up. Right after this notice, Winter Mane will grind his cannon onto the ground and send a tremor towards any of the clusters of "sleeping" Pulverizing Automatons scattered around the room. Whoever is furthest from the boss or is a ranged class should take notice of this. Following the tremor, an Automaton will spawn from that cluster and the ranged / furthest player should start attacking it to generate aggro, causing the Automaton to follow him/her. These tremor-powerups will continue periodically happening throughout the rest of the dungeon.

The automatons will always travel in a straight line so the player with the automaton's aggro should ensure that he stays in a linear direction away from the boss. Should an automaton hit Winter Mane, a red spinning signal will appear at the top of the automaton and it will explode after about 5 seconds, causing a flashbang and damage to the party. These flashbangs can be iframed or resisted by party wide resist skills.

If an automaton is already on its way towards Winter Mane, any player can use block skills to stun the automaton, causing it to stay still for the stunned duration then changing direction towards the player that attacks it.

Over the course of the fight, Winter Mane will occasionally target the furthest player from him and send an ice tremor towards them, causing a freezing effect for an extended period of time (TBC). The targeted player can either iframe the freeze or get frozen. Normally the party will want this targeted player to be the person aggro-ing the automatons as well as if an automaton hits the frozen player, it will unfreeze them, destroy the automaton, and also apply a piercing buff to the whole party (10mins). This piercing buff can be stacked up to 5 times and is meant to negate the 5-stack defense buff that Winter Mane will gain over time throughout the battle.

Defeating the first boss, Winter Mane, is part of the daily quest Dailyquest Snowed In and the dynamic quest Dquest Winter Wrap-Up . Defeating the second boss, Kaari Lord, is part of another dynamic quest called Dquest Lord it Over .
